As far as doing this every 40K: On ATV and motorcycle timing chains and some other chains in oil baths, I have always found the wear is loaded up front. Roller chains run on gears that are usually not precision ground and will have wear-in polishing and then little wear afterwards. Has anyone done their oil pump chain a second time? I'm curious if this chain does see similar wear in the next 30K or more after being checked and adjusted the first time.
